Cured Vs. Uncured Adhesive Effects on Sealant Microtensile Bond Strength

Objectives: Adhesives used as an intermediary with sealants should be light-cured before placement of sealant.
Methods: Flat enamel surfaces were created on extracted, sound human molars (n = 54) by sequential grinding. Three different sealants Clinpro (3M ESPE), Ultraseal XT Hydro (Ultradent), and Fluorshield VLC (Dentsply), were placed on teeth without a bonding agent (control), or with three different bonding agents (Adper Single Bond Plus(3M ESPE), Peak Universal Bond (Ultradent); and Prime&Bond Elect(Dentsply); each in both light-cured and uncured forms (Total: 9 groups). The teeth were then sectioned into bar specimens and the MTBS of each specimen was measured. The bond strength data were analyzed using ANOVA and Tukey’s test (p=0.05).
Results: MTBS of the control group (no bonding agent) was similar to those of sealants placed with cured adhesives (p = 0.91), which were significantly greater than those placed with uncured adhesives (p = 0.035).
Conclusions: For the tested adhesives and sealant materials, the addition of bonding agents without curing them before placement of the sealant significantly weakened the overall MTBS.
